Output 62cc4136e1408a72d6f01e7083e176da7126dca5297652777a5613bcc06c0892:4

value
10000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bca36f43ca86f6b1faaacea60398aec3b169cdd OP_EQUALVERIFY OP_CHECKSIG
address
16T97SUQpSjGMsQfNm8epgRFD5A3iWtm8M
transaction
62cc4136e1408a72d6f01e7083e176da7126dca5297652777a5613bcc06c0892
spent
true